要的是在客户端打开excel文件而不是在服务器上

问题描述

我在Windows2003Server上装了office2003想打开服务器网站的excel文件:fi.OpenExistsExcelFile("~/report/test.xls");但发现客户端只一闪而过,服务器上却打开了此文件,这不是我想要的,我要的是在客户端打开此文件而不是在服务器上,请问如何做啊??注:我在服务器上设置了DCOM为交互用户,本地启动,本地激活,权限也设了。

解决方案

解决方案二:
客户端打开,服务器不要安装office2003,没用直接http://xxx/xx.xls就可以在客户端打开了
解决方案三:
好方案http://www.softartisans.com/
解决方案四:
以前我也遇到这问题的,想了不少的方法,后来直接一句html语言就ok了<ahref="../XXX/XXX.xlsx">点击下载execl</a>

解决方案五:
直接链接文件

时间: 2024-09-14 17:36:10

要的是在客户端打开excel文件而不是在服务器上的相关文章

解决打开excel文件出现book1

极个别时候,excel会出现用户在打开excel文件出现book1的情况,出现这类情况一般是该excel文件带有宏病毒或者是用户电脑已感染宏病毒,这时只需要下载宏病毒专杀或使用某些对宏病毒有奇效的杀毒软件,就可以解决用户在打开excel文件出现book1的现象. 宏病毒是一种寄存在文档或模板的宏中的计算机病毒.一旦打开这样的文档,其中的宏就会被执行,于是宏病毒就会被激活,转移到计算机上,并驻留在Normal模板上.从此以后,所有自动保存的文档都会"感染"上这种宏病毒,而且如果其他用户打

OLE读取Excel 在打开Excel文件时,发生乱码错误

问题描述 OLE读取Excel 在打开Excel文件时,发生乱码错误 在没进入ADD函数之前 是没有乱码的.而且路径也是对的,但是进入后就会发生乱码.而且报错的时候那个提示 前面还有一段自己加上去的路径.环境:excel2013 可以用 没有问题 编译器 vs2013 解决方案 OLE 读取excel文件VC++采用OLE的方式读取excel文件代码

jacob-Jacob打开Excel文件时无法显示在前台

问题描述 Jacob打开Excel文件时无法显示在前台 大家有没有遇到过这样的问题: 用jacob打开excel文档,excel应用程序不会弹到最前端窗口,而是在状态栏闪烁,要点击状态栏才能显示在前端. 大家有没有方法让他直接弹到最前端显示啊.查了jacob的api,没找到相关的接口,坛子里有人遇到同样的问题吗?

C# Workbooks.Open()无法打开Excel文件

问题描述 请问我的如下代码出现什么问题,为什么不能打开Excel文件,请解救,不甚感激.classProgram{staticvoidMain(string[]args){Excel.ApplicationxlApp=newExcel.Application();Excel.Workbookworkbook=null;stringstr=@"‪‪‪E:test.xlsx";try{workbook=xlApp.Workbooks.Open(str);Console.WriteLine(

怎么在单独的窗口中打开Excel文件

故障现象: 如何在单独的窗口中打开 Excel 文件? 解决方案: 比较安全的方法就是直接从开始菜单中再次打开 Excel 程序,然后在新的 Excel 程序中使用"文件-打开"来打开文件.等于是打开了一个新的 excel.exe 进程. Excel20102007 在一个窗口打开文件的本意原是为了节省内存.不过,如果机器内存很多,又想一劳永逸地改变的话,可以试试下面这个方法. 方法一:Fixit 自动修改 单击"解决此问题"链接,在文件下载对话框中单击"

请教如何不打开EXCEL文件编辑,并发送EMAIL

问题描述 请教各位老师:我想做一个程序,把一个DATATABLE自动生成一个报表,并通过OUTLOOK发送给相关人员.我现在可以生成EXCEL文件,但是每次生成都会打开.我想不打开EXCEL,直接创建一个文件,并把报表保存到文件里.然后自动添加到EMAIL附件里发送出去.谢谢各位老师啦! 解决方案 解决方案二:你把生成方法这一段贴出来解决方案三:什么叫每次生成都要打开?用Excel的COM接口,实际上会打开Excel文件,但是不会有界面出现的.varexcelApp=newExcel.Appli

本地文件-java 如何在服务器上直接打开存在本地的文件。

问题描述 java 如何在服务器上直接打开存在本地的文件. 如何在服务器上直接打开存在本地的文件,文件类型不限.文件只在自己的电脑上,不在服务器上,在网页上面弄个链接或button,直接点击就可打开本地文件.不用上传与下载. 如下几种方式只支持自己的电脑上,不知道有哪们高手能有什么好的方法在不同电脑上时打开自己电脑中的文件 //方法一 Desktop.getDesktop().open(new File(""c:SZP5.sql"")); //方法二 String

asp.net-项目在一个服务器上要下载的文件在另外一个服务器上如何下载

问题描述 项目在一个服务器上要下载的文件在另外一个服务器上如何下载 项目部署在这个服务器上,而需要下载的文件存放在另外一个服务器上面,怎么想在,还有我想在下载的时候弹出一个类似迅雷下载的框,能够自定义文件存放路径和文件名称.求帮助 解决方案 你要想直接远程下载文件是不行的,只能让那个存放文件的服务器提供一个url下载地址,然后你去请求改地址下载,或者存放在远程服务器的数据库中,你通过请求远程数据库下载. c#中下载远程文件有两种方法,利用WebClient 或者WebRequest,具体可以在网

在installshield2008里如何让用户输入:服务器名,用户名和密码;之后又如何使用Secured FTP把文件安装到远程服务器上?

问题描述 如题:在installshield2008 里如何让用户输入:服务器名,用户名和密码:之后又如何使用SecuredFTP把文件安装到远程服务器上? 解决方案 解决方案二:up解决方案三:谢谢帮顶